Many face significant hurdles on the path to financial control, often rooted in societal and personal factors.
Statistics reveal that a quarter of all women have not planned for their financial future, highlighting a critical gap.
Additionally, 95% of women will be primary financial decision-makers at some point, underscoring the need for preparedness.
Barriers include privacy concerns, fear of judgment, and systemic issues like gender wage gaps.
Overcoming these obstacles requires awareness and proactive strategies tailored to individual needs.
To break down barriers, focus on three critical areas identified by experts: access, education, and trust.
Access means seeing yourself as deserving of financial advice and understanding available products.
Education involves learning through tailored, action-oriented messages that address unique challenges.
Trust is built by providing clear information on risks and rewards in plain language.
By enhancing these enablers, you can take confident steps toward financial independence.
Traditional classroom learning may not resonate with everyone; instead, contextual learning is highly effective.
This method provides relevant education at the moment a financial decision is made, making it practical and engaging.
